bd133eecda
As of #6246, rust-analyzer follows symlinks. This can introduce an infinite loop if symlinks point to parent directories. Considering that #6246 was added in 2020 without many bug reports, this is clearly a rare occurrence. However, I am observing rust-analyzer hang on projects that have symlinks of the form: ``` test/a_symlink -> ../../ ``` Ignore symlinks that only point to the parent directories, as this is more robust but still allows typical symlink usage patterns. |
||
---|---|---|
.. | ||
lib.rs |